If I use a higher MHz part, does the performance of the codecs scale linearly?

0

The performance of the codecs depends on the DSP/Hdvicp frequency as well as the DDR2 speed. Note that since the DDR is not being scaled up linearly for the various DM6467 parts, the performance will not scale up linearly.
